Summary

The Golden State Warriors are considering a trade that could send Jimmy Butler to the Philadelphia 76ers in exchange for Paul George or Joel Embiid. Butler, recovering from an ACL injury, could be utilized as matching salary in a deal aimed at unloading high-priced contracts for the 76ers. Reports suggest that trading Butler may allow Philadelphia to offload either Paul George's four-year, $211 million deal or Joel Embiid's contract, which is considered less favorable at this time. The situation remains fluid as the offseason unfolds.
